Which pair of numbers has the same greatest common factor as that of 48 and 78

Mathematics
1 answer:
tangare [24]2 years ago
8 0
<span>48: 1,2,3,4,6,8,12,16,24,48 
</span><span>
78: 1,2,3,6,13, 26, 39, 78 
</span>
The answer is 6 :)

Macs farm has a total of 18 horses and 27 cows. what is the ratio of horses to cows in simplest form?
Evgesh-ka [11]
The ratio is basically finding the quotient of two numbers. If you want to find the ratio of horses to cows, divide the number of horses to that of cows.

Ratio = 18/27

When expressing it to its simplest form, make sure it is reduced. 18 and 27 are both factors of 9. So,

Ratio = 9*2/9*3
Cancelling out 9, the ratio at its simplest form is: <em>2/3</em>
